Sean Abelarde of Plante Moran Realpoint, formerly Plante Moran Cresa, has been elected as a board member of Leaders for Kids.
Photo of Sean Abelarde Plante Moran Realpoint Formerly Plante Moran Cresa

Sean Abelarde, consultant of Plante Moran Realpoint, formerly Plante Moran Cresa, has been elected to the board of Leaders for Kids (LFK), an advisory board of the Children’s Hospital of Michigan Foundation.

LFK is comprised of emerging leaders in Southeast Michigan who are passionate about the charitable work being performed by the Children’s Hospital of Michigan Foundation. The foundation’s critical mission is to raise funds for pediatric medical research and education, community benefit programs, and sponsor community events on key issues that advance the health of children. The organization has raised close to $1 million to support important initiatives at Children’s Hospital of Michigan.

As part of LFK, Abelarde will join nearly 25 professionals across Southeast Michigan representing a cross-section of the community, including business, education, media, health services, and community organizations.

“I'm extremely excited and grateful to be a part of the Leaders for Kids family. The LFK board, through its mission to improve children's health and wellness, makes an incredible impact on the lives of so many children and families in our community,” said Abelarde. “I'm looking forward to supporting the Children's Hospital of Michigan and giving back to such a great cause.”

As a real estate consultant for corporate businesses, Abelarde primarily focuses on assisting clients in aligning their corporate real estate strategy through site selection, portfolio management, and tenant representation services.

About Leaders for Kids

Leaders for Kids’ critical mission is to raise funds for pediatric medical research and education, community benefit programs and sponsor community events on key issues that advance the health of children in Southeast Michigan. It is the goal of the foundation to improve children's health and wellness so they have more days to play, nights to dream, and time to just be kids. To learn more, visit leadersforkids.com.
